Commodities Exchange News 24 January
Published 24.01.2015
1912

42 transactions were registered at the last week’s bids at the State Commodities and Raw Materials Exchange of Turkmenistan. In the foreign currency, entrepreneurs from Great Britain and Hong Kong made the deals for purchasing jet kerosene, polypropylene produced at the Turkmenbashi Refinery Complex. Besides, businessmen from the Republic of Korea and Afghanistan made the deals for purchasing diesel fuel (the Seidi Refinery) and “B” carbamide (the “Turkmenhimiya” SC) respectively. The contracts made in the foreign currency also included cotton yarn and fabric, one-color and jacquard terry textiles, cattle hides, portland cement, cotton fuel, reprocessed fiber. The country-buyers were Switzerland, the UAE, Turkey, Singapore, Georgia, Ukraine, and others. The sum total of the deals was over US $45,161 thousand.
